在Web开发的世界里,jQuery曾经是无人不知、无人不晓的明星。然而,随着原生JavaScript的发展和优化,越来越多的开发者开始将注意力转向使用原生JavaScript编写代码。对于那些曾经被jQuery所依赖的开发者来说,这个转变可能会带来一些困惑和挑战。
为了帮助那些想要从jQuery迁移到原生JavaScript的开发者们顺利过渡,我们搜集了一份作弊表,希望能够让你更轻松地掌握原生JavaScript的技巧和用法。
一、选择器
jQuery: $(“selector”)
JavaScript: document.querySelector(“selector”)
二、事件绑定
jQuery: $(“.btn”).on(“click”, function() {…})
JavaScript: document.querySelector(“.btn”).addEventListener(“click”, function() {…})
三、类名操作
jQuery: $(“.btn”).addClass(“active”)
JavaScript: document.querySelector(“.btn”).classList.add(“active”)
四、遍历
jQuery: $.each(array, function(index, value) {…})
JavaScript: array.forEach(function(value, index) {…})
五、Ajax请求
jQuery: $.ajax({…})
JavaScript: fetch(“url”, {…})
六、动画效果
jQuery: $(“.btn”).fadeOut()
JavaScript: document.querySelector(“.btn”).style.opacity = 0
七、延迟执行
jQuery: setTimeout(function() {…}, 1000)
JavaScript: setTimeout(function() {…}, 1000)
以上只是一些简单的示例,希望对你有所帮助。当然,在实际应用中,你可能会发现原生JavaScript还有更多强大的功能和特性等待你去探索。让我们一起努力,掌握原生JavaScript的精髓,做一个更加优秀的开发者!
了解更多有趣的事情:https://blog.ds3783.com/